WebSep 11, 2012 · Cyberbullying may be happening to your child/teen if you notice he or she: becomes upset, sad or angry during or after being online or using their phone. withdraws from family or friends. expresses reluctance or refuses to participate in activities previously enjoyed. has an unexplained decline in grades. WebEmotional & Behavioural Signs of Being Bullied. Afraid to go to school or other activities. Appears anxious or fearful. Low self-esteem and makes negative comments. Complains of feeling unwell (headaches and stomach aches) Lower interest in activities and lower performance at school. Loses things, needs money, reports being hungry after school. WebMay 19, 2024 · Sexual abuse signs and symptoms. Sexual behavior or knowledge that's inappropriate for the child's age. Pregnancy or a sexually transmitted infection. Genital or anal pain, bleeding, or injury. Statements by the child that he or she was sexually abused. Inappropriate sexual behavior with other children. WebOct 20, 2024 · Childhood victimisation – that is, exposure to abuse, neglect, domestic violence or bullying – affects the lives of millions of children around the world (Stoltenborgh et al., 2015).These experiences are distressing for the child at the time and can also have negative long-term impacts including for psychosocial outcomes.
